Let’s talk about resilience next – do you have a story you can share with us?
One of my biggest business goals was to get into one of the top-tier ad networks for bloggers. I knew this would mean consistent passive income for me but to get in, you have to reach 50k readers per month. In August of 2022, my website traffic reached 41k readers per month and I was so sure that I would get in later that year. However, after August, my traffic started on a slow decline and by December I had lost over half of my traffic. This was incredibly demoralizing as I had already been working toward my goal for a year and a half. I knew that if I just kept going, my traffic would turn around eventually. So I did, and while it took another six months for me to reach the goal of 50k, now I’m in the ad network I was working toward and make passive income each month just because people visit my website and read my articles.
Do you have multiple revenue streams – if so, can you talk to us about those streams and how your developed them?
Absolutely! I think that’s one of the most important aspects of being an online business owner is to diversify your revenue streams. This year I’ve focused a lot on growing my ad and affiliate income. Affiliate income is when someone books a tour, hotel, or product through one of my links and I earn a commission at no extra cost to the reader. I also work with tourism boards to promote their destinations and get paid through some of those campaigns. Writing search engine optimized articles for other businesses is another income stream. I’m also considering creating digital products and courses for an additional income stream. There are so many different ways to make money in this industry that the sky is the limit really.
